What Drives Gold’s Daily Dance
Gold prices respond to a blend of worldwide forces and homegrown pressures. Global benchmarks from LBMA and COMEX set the tone, rippling through to Indian markets via imports by banks and dealers. Local festivities spike demand in places like Hyderabad, pushing rates up, while a weakening rupee against the dollar amplifies costs since gold trades in USD. Government tweaks on duties or inflation policies add another layer, making vigilant tracking a must for anyone holding positions.

Navigating Risks in the Gold Rush
Real-time tracking exposes hidden risks like sudden rupee swings or policy shifts that jolt prices overnight. Investors counter this by diversifying across gold minis and petals, which lower entry barriers for testing waters without heavy capital. Global cues from Fed rates or geopolitical flares demand constant vigilance, as they ripple straight to MCX floors. Hedging with calendar spreads across contract months smooths out seasonal dips, turning uncertainty into calculated opportunities.
